About Anglo-American

Anglo-American is a global mining company with a rich history deeply intertwined with South Africa's own development. Established in 1917, the company has played a pivotal role in shaping the country's mining landscape, contributing significantly to its economic growth. From humble beginnings, Anglo-American has evolved into a diversified mining giant, operating across various commodities such as diamonds, platinum, copper, and coal.

Beyond its core business, Anglo-American recognizes the importance of investing in the future of the mining industry. This commitment is reflected in its robust bursary program, designed to support aspiring young minds and nurture the next generation of mining professionals.

Who is Eligible?

The Anglo-American South African bursary program caters to a diverse range of students, focusing on academic excellence and a strong interest in mining-related fields.

Grade 12 Learners

High-achieving matriculants with a passion for subjects like Mathematics, Physical Science, and Geography are encouraged to apply. The bursary provides financial support for tertiary studies in relevant disciplines.

Undergraduate Students

Current university students pursuing degrees in Mining, Engineering (including disciplines like Mining, Metallurgical, Electrical, and Mechanical), Process, Geosciences (such as Geology and Geophysics), and Finance are eligible to apply.

BEng Tech Students

Students enrolled in Bachelor of Engineering Technology programs related to the mining industry are also considered for the bursary.

Benefits of the Anglo-American Bursary

The Anglo-American bursary offers a comprehensive package of support to its recipients:

Full Tuition Fees

The bursary covers the full cost of tuition fees at accredited South African universities or technical colleges. This ensures that recipients can access quality education without the burden of financial strain.

Living Allowance

A monthly stipend is provided to cover living expenses, ensuring that students can focus on their studies without financial constraints

Books and Study Materials

Financial assistance is available for the purchase of textbooks, study materials, and other essential academic resources.

Laptop and Internet Access

To facilitate online learning and research, bursars may receive a laptop and access to reliable internet connectivity. This support is particularly crucial in today's digital age, where access to online resources is indispensable for academic success.

Vacation Work

During university breaks, bursars have the opportunity to gain valuable practical experience through vacation work at Anglo-American mines or other relevant sites. This hands-on experience provides invaluable insights into the mining industry and allows students to apply their theoretical knowledge in a real-world setting.

Mentorship and Guidance

Bursars are assigned mentors within Anglo-American who provide guidance, support, and career advice throughout their studies. These mentorships foster professional development and help students navigate their academic and career paths.

Application Process and Selection Criteria

The application process for the Anglo-American bursary is competitive. Applicants are evaluated based on a combination of academic merit, financial need, and personal attributes.

Academic Performance

Strong academic records, particularly in Mathematics, Science, and relevant subjects, are crucial. Exceptional grades demonstrate a student's capability to succeed in demanding academic programs.

Financial Need

Applicants from disadvantaged backgrounds are given priority, ensuring that the bursary reaches those who need it most. This approach aligns with Anglo-American's commitment to uplifting underprivileged communities.

Motivation and Commitment

Applicants are assessed on their motivation for pursuing a career in the mining industry, their commitment to their studies, and their long-term career goals. A clear sense of purpose and dedication to the field are highly valued.

Leadership and Extracurricular Activities

Involvement in extracurricular activities, such as community service or sports, is viewed favourably as it demonstrates leadership skills, teamwork, and a well-rounded personality. These attributes are critical in fostering future leaders in the mining sector.

Application Procedure

The application process typically involves submitting an online application form, along with supporting documents such as academic transcripts, identification documents, and proof of income. Applicants may also be required to submit a motivational letter detailing their aspirations and suitability for the bursary program.

Career Opportunities

The Anglo-American bursary program not only provides financial assistance but also opens doors to exciting career opportunities within the mining industry. Upon successful completion of their studies, bursars may be offered employment opportunities at Anglo American or its subsidiaries. These opportunities often include structured graduate programs, where young professionals can further hone their skills and gain exposure to various aspects of the mining sector.

Tips for a Successful Application

Securing a bursary can be a life-changing opportunity. Here are some tips to help applicants stand out:

Research the Company: Demonstrate a strong understanding of Anglo American’s operations, values, and impact. Tailoring your application to align with the company’s mission can make a significant difference.

Highlight Relevant Achievements: Showcase academic, extracurricular, and personal achievements that demonstrate your potential and suitability for the bursary program.

Craft a Compelling Motivational Letter: Use the motivational letter to share your passion for the mining industry, your career aspirations, and how the bursary will help you achieve your goals.

Prepare Thoroughly for Interviews: If shortlisted, you may be invited for an interview. Practice answering common interview questions and be prepared to discuss your academic record, extracurricular activities, and career plans.

Submit a Complete Application: Ensure all required documents are submitted on time and meet the application guidelines. Incomplete or late applications may not be considered.
